Preparation Made Easy

One of the most appealing aspects of the Raspberry Champagne Kiss Mocktail is how easy it is to prepare.

Wedding days can be busy and often a little hectic, so having a drink that takes only about 15 minutes from start to finish is a welcome relief.

The ingredients are simple and easy to find — fresh raspberries, a splash of lime, sparkling juice or non-alcoholic sparkling wine, and a bit of mint.

With minimal mixing and no complicated steps, it’s a stress-free option for planners, caterers, or couples preparing their own reception beverages.

This simplicity ensures the drink can be made in batches ahead of time, allowing you to focus on hosting and enjoying the celebration without added pressure.

Refreshing Raspberry Champagne Kiss Mocktail

Refreshing Raspberry Champagne Kiss Mocktail

This mocktail features a blend of fresh raspberries, sparkling juice, and a hint of lime, creating a vibrant and festive drink. It takes about 15 minutes to prepare and serves 4-6 people, making it a great addition to any wedding reception or celebration.

Ingredients

  • 1 cup fresh raspberries
  • 2 tablespoons lime juice
  • 2 cups sparkling water or non-alcoholic sparkling wine
  • 1 tablespoon honey or agave syrup (optional)
  • Mint leaves for garnish
  • Lime slices for garnish

Instructions

  1. Prepare the Raspberries: In a bowl, muddle the fresh raspberries with lime juice and honey or agave syrup until well combined.
  2. Mix the Mocktail: In a pitcher, combine the muddled raspberry mixture with sparkling water or non-alcoholic sparkling wine. Stir gently to combine.
  3. Serve: Pour the mocktail into glasses filled with ice. Garnish with mint leaves and lime slices for an elegant touch.
  4. Enjoy: Serve immediately and enjoy this refreshing drink with your guests.

Cook and Prep Times

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Total Time: 15 minutes

Nutrition Information

  • Servings: 4-6 glasses
  • Calories: 60kcal
  • Fat: 0g
  • Protein: 0g
  • Carbohydrates: 16g
